fescuerescue

(4,448 posts)
13. Prior to Obamacare - yes. Now? No.
Tue Apr 20, 2021, 10:41 AM
Apr 2021

ACA eliminates pre-existing conditions.

Even smoking isn't a pre-existing, although it does affect your rate. But that was carved out in the law for smoking.

dsc

(52,155 posts)
15. um no
Tue Apr 20, 2021, 10:56 AM
Apr 2021

56 percent are vaccinated (at least once) leaving 44% unvaccinated. 14% of the total population is intending to get vaccinated meaning just under 1/3 (31.8%) are going to get vaccinated.
